Haunting and Lyrical. Unless you expect the Boss's style to be frozen in time in the late 70's, you will appreciate where the arc of his life and career has taken him with this album. It perfectly reflects (as Springsteen's albums always do) the times in which it was created. He connects with the raw emotions then emerging from the Iraq war and immigration issues, as well as from much more personal matters. You can feel in it the dark clouds that were starting to form on the horizon, as well as hope for the future. None of it is trite or overdone. The lyrics and music are haunting and beautiful. I love this album. It touches me deeply every time I listen to it.
